Not all families are as fortunate as mine though, which is the point I am getting to with this overshare of a very personal chapter of my life. Many families don’t have a support person when a baby arrives, and often it is in very similar situations we found ourselves in last year.

Mums find themselves trying to recover on their own, with a new baby and all the extra family demands. They don’t have that extra bit of much needed help, and can very easily lose hope, overlooking their own value. That’s not OK, so I found a way I can help through The Ivory Project.

The Ivory Project addresses this issue by, in their own words, "partnering with maternity hospitals to place value on disadvantaged new mums and bubs – through gift packs of clothes, hygiene products and nappies ... Due to growing need, we also partner with existing ‘at home’ programs for vulnerable new mums who are supported for the first 6 months of bub's life by a social worker/midwife within their own home. For these babies we provide larger-size clothing and nursery items. Occasionally we have been asked to supply prams and car seats as well."
